I found Greta (Memsaab) discussing some sharaabi songs in her blog and that set me thinking. Obviously there must be a large number of such songs, and I too have posted many such songs in this blog. But there must be countless more.

As if on cue, I stumbled upon this dipsomaniac song from “Manzil” (1960). This song had Dev Anand heavily drunk and singing in Hemant Kumar’s voice. Unlike many drunkard songs, where the singing voice is steady, even when the character is supposed to be punch drunk, this song is sung convincingly by Hemant Kumar, and he sings it the way a drunkard would sound.

Majrooh Sultanpuri is the lyricist and S D Burman is the music director.

Considering that I was not aware of this song till now, this song may be a relatively rarer song. Or may be this speaks more about my ignorance than the rarity of this song itself. In any case, I am happy to have stumbled upon this gem of a song.

According to HFGK, this song has one happy version and one sad version. The movie appears to have one Romantic (happy version) whereas two sad versions- one shows Dev Anand singing in a drunk condition and another where he is seen singing in a stage infront of housefull audience.

This film, though not as popular as other Dev Anand- Nutan films had some very good songs, because of which it ran fairly well. This song was of course classic.

Music Director S.D.Burman, had this ability of choosing the right singer for the song he composed. Picturisation of the song, the lip movement of the hero synchronizing with the lyrics, bringing out right emotions all made the songs memorable.
